Importance of exercise

Exercise is a the act of intentionally moving your body for a specific period of time. This can come in many different forms such as swimming, yoga weightlifting or simply just walking. No matter the form of exercise it is important to choose one that you are comfortable with and do it regularly.

There are many benefits of exercise, one such is that it helps with mental health and reduces anxiety and depression. It also has many physical benefits as it can help boost your physical well being and improve your flexibility and stamina. Exercise is also a great way to lose weight or maintain weight loss. Frequent exercise has been shown to help reduce chances of health disease.

Caffeine benefits and concerns

Caffeine is a very common chemical in the world. It is found in drinks like tea, coffee and hot chocolate as it is a naturally occurring chemical. Humans have found a way to extract caffeine and create foods, drinks and even chewing gum that is caffeinated.

Caffeine is a stimulant in the way that it helps us stay more awake and alert over periods of time. The effects are not permanent and wear off after a few hours. This sudden high then gradual drop can cause people to develop a dependency on caffeine. Their brains, after some time, might struggle to function without caffeine and will take some time to get used to not being chemically stimulated.

Different kinds of learning styles.

People are incredibly unique and this extends to cognitive function and how our brains absorb information. In fact there are different learning styles developed to help foster growth in all individuals. Since people are so different it is only fair to assume that the way they learn would also be different, some may be able to read a book and retain enough information to pass a test while others may struggle to retain information through reading and thus would require an alternative learning style.

The two most common learning styles are visual and auditory. Visual refers to sight and learning information from visual clues. This applies to literature and using images to retain information. This is commonly seen in children who can understand words through pictures.

The second learning style to discuss is auditory learning and this is related to instruction. Being told things helps the student learn better than simply reading. This is common amongst people with reading disabilities such as Dyslexia which make reading almost impossible. These students typically listen to audio books or lectures to better help retain information. Reading is still important but not the main skill to be developed.

No matter what the learning style of the student is, it is important to encourage learning. And finding new and unique ways to educate and keep students engaged is vital to their growth.

The significance of Anime in Japan

Anime is a wildly popular in todays society. Prior to the 2020 pandemic, having an interest in anime was considered very niche. The pandemic allowed more people to communicate their interests and as a result anime has become very popular amongst all age groups.

Beyond being a globally popular form of entertainment, anime provides an insight to Japanese culture and society. Anime offers different and complex factors of the daily Japanese life and this includes everything from the foods commonly consumed, language, and architecture to festivities, religious ceremonies, customs, art, and clothing.

Though anime should not be the only source of information when trying to learn about Japanese culture. Try to engage with as many sources as possible to get a true insight into daily Japanese life.

Facts about Karaoke

Karaoke originated in Japan and is a pleasant past time for many locals and foreigners alike. There is a belief that Karaoke first started in a small bar in a small town in Kobe Japan.  An entertainer did not show up for a performance and the owner decided to put some music on and invite the bar goers on stage to perform and keep merriment.

In Japan there is a cultural norm around singing in public. It is not considered embarrassing but instead accepted and encouraged. As a result many Japanese people fully participate in Karaoke. It is not just a friends activity as families have been known to go to Karaoke to spend quality time together.
